Real Housewives of Atlanta: Kandi Burruss Brushes Off Rumors, Says Future Hubby Is ‘Not A Scrub!’

In response to rumors that her fiance was a dead beat and a scrub, Grammy award winning songwriter and new reality TV comer, Kandi Burruss, has responded in defense of her future hubby in an interview with Dj DatDamnDirty of 97.9 WIBB in Macon, Georgia, just south of Atlanta.

Kandi Burruss, who states that she has been watching the reality show The Real Housewives of Atlanta for a while and was suppose to do a reality show with Tameka ‘Tiny’ Cottle which didn’t go through as planned, was already open to doing a reality show.

“I had already had my mind frame and open to being on a reality show because I was doing a thing with ‘Tiny’ or whatever, so it was not a big thing for me to decide to do the thing about the Housewives,” states Kandi Burruss.

The singer also reveals that she is engaged and says that people are going to say what they want regarding recent rumors which called her fiance a scrub.

“A lot of stuff isn’t true,” the Grammy Award winning songwriter, singer states about recent rumors.

“I try not to read too much of it, but I know they were talking about my fiance. Making him look real bad, like he’s a dead beat dad, he ain’t got no job. And it’s not true,” states Kandi Burruss.

The singer goes on to state that she’s not taking care of him and that he’s a good person.

“I’m not taking care of him everybody. Not a scrub. I’m not taking care him. He’s doing his own thing,” says Burruss.

Kandi Burruss who’s most known from the all female R&B group Xscape in the 90′s, goes on to state that she’s working on a solo album, as previously reported, which should be coming out this year and that she’s still writing for artists like Fantasia and others. The singer also states that if people want to see what she does they can watch the show and see how she works.
